Celebrating Diversity 2015-16

In 2015-2016, the AIA Seattle Diversity Roundtable observes the 30th anniversary of its 1986 origination.

The year's activities will include (draft 2015-16 program):

*ROUNDTABLE COMMITTEE MEETINGS, regularly held at AIA Seattle 4-5pm on the first Tuesday of the month, to engage design professionals in planning & activating Roundtable programs (including those listed below): ALL WELCOME;

*ARCHITECTS IN SCHOOLS: in concert with UW Architecture students & AIAS/UW, directing K-12 classroom sessions in Seattle-area schools to engage youth in architectural possibilities (Lead Alex Rolluda AIA);

*DIVERSITY BY DESIGN: updating exhibit (originated 2013-14) for April-June 2017 (tentative) showing of professional work produced by Seattle-area & Washington design firms demonstrating the power of design by individuals from diverse backgrounds; & seeking additional venues in & beyond Washington (Leads Mario Campos & Donald King).
